D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is a chemical compound belonging to the sulfonium class of organic compounds, characterized by the molecular formula (CH3)2S+(CH3S)BF4-. It is a white to off-white solid with a melting point of approximately 100-105°C. D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is soluble in polar solvents like methanol and acetonitrile, but not in non-polar solvents such as hexane. It is widely recognized for its role as a mild and selective methylating agent in various organic synthesis processes.

5799-67-7 Usage

Uses

Used in Organic Synthesis:
D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is used as a mild and selective methylating agent for the alkylation of various substrates in organic synthesis. Its application is particularly valuable due to its ability to selectively introduce methyl groups without causing unwanted side reactions.
Used in Pharmaceutical Industry:
In the pharmaceutical industry, D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is utilized as a reagent in the methylation of nitrogen-containing compounds. This process is crucial for the synthesis of various pharmaceutical compounds, where the introduction of a methyl group can significantly alter the biological activity and properties of the target molecule.
Used in Chemical Research:
D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is also employed in chemical research for the study of reaction mechanisms and the development of new synthetic methodologies. Its selective methylating properties make it a valuable tool for exploring the reactivity of different functional groups and designing novel chemical reactions.
Overall, DIMETHYL(METHYLTHIO)SULFONIUM TETRAFLUOROBORATE is a versatile chemical compound with a wide range of applications in organic synthesis, pharmaceuticals, and chemical research, primarily due to its selective methylating capabilities and compatibility with various substrates.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 5799-67-7 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 5,7,9 and 9 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 6 and 7 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 5799-67:
(6*5)+(5*7)+(4*9)+(3*9)+(2*6)+(1*7)=147
147 % 10 = 7
So 5799-67-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

The oxidation of dimethyl sulphide, trimethylamine, and trimethylphosphine by solvated copper(II) or thallium(III) hexafluorometallates in acetonitrile

Siddique, Rana M.,Winfield, John M.

, p. 1780 - 1784 (2007/10/02)

Dimethyl sulphide, trimethylamine, and trimethylphosphine are oxidized by solvated copper(II) hexafluorophosphate or solvated thallium(III) hexafluorouranate(V) in acetonitrile at room temperature.The reactions are all very similar and spectroscopic studies suggest that the oxidized products are the dinuclear, non-metal cations+, +, and 2+.The compound 2 is obtained from the oxidation of PMe3 by diiodine in MeCN, followed by treatment with nitrosonium hexafluorophosphate.Coloured intermediates observed in the reactions of solvated CuII are formulated as redox-active cations x(NCMe)y>2+, L = SMe2, NMe3, or PMe3, and a generalized reaction scheme is proposed.Key words: copper(II), thallium(III), acetonitrile, oxidation, fluorometallate
